Ingredients
- Tuna: 5 ounces canned tuna in olive oil or water, drained (albacore or yellowfin are good choices)
- Sun-dried Tomatoes: 1/4 cup, oil-packed, drained and chopped
- Kalamata Olives: 1/4 cup, pitted and halved
- Capers: 1 tablespoon, drained
- Red Onion: 1/4 cup, finely diced
- Celery: 1/4 cup, finely diced
- Fresh Parsley: 2 tablespoons, chopped
- Fresh Basil: 1 tablespoon, chopped
- Lemon Juice: 2 tablespoons, freshly squeezed
- Olive Oil: 2 tablespoons, extra virgin
- Garlic: 1 clove, minced
- Dried Oregano: 1/2 teaspoon
- Red Pepper Flakes: Pinch (optional, for a little heat)
- Salt and Black Pepper: To taste

Instructions
- Prepare the Vinaigrette: In a small bowl, whisk together the lemon juice, olive oil, minced garlic, dried oregano, and red pepper flakes (if using).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Combine the Tuna and Vegetables: In a medium bowl, flake the drained tuna with a fork. Add the chopped sun-dried tomatoes, olives, capers, red onion, and celery.
- Add Herbs: Stir in the chopped fresh parsley and basil.
- Dress the Salad: Pour the lemon vinaigrette over the tuna mixture.
- Gently Toss: Gently toss everything together until well combined. Be careful not to overmix, as you want to keep the tuna in relatively large flakes.
- Taste and Adjust: Taste the salad and adjust the seasoning as needed. You may want to add more salt, pepper, lemon juice, or olive oil to your liking.
- Serve: Serve immediately or chill for later. This salad is delicious on its own, on crackers, in sandwiches, or over a bed of greens.
Tips for Success
- Quality Tuna Matters: Opt for high-quality tuna packed in olive oil for the best flavor and texture. If using tuna packed in water, be sure to drain it thoroughly.
- Don’t Overmix: Overmixing the tuna salad will result in a mushy texture. Gently toss the ingredients together until just combined.
- Adjust the Lemon: The amount of lemon juice can be adjusted to your preference. Start with 2 tablespoons and add more if you like a tangier salad.
- Soak the Red Onion: If you find raw red onion too pungent, soak the diced onion in cold water for 10-15 minutes before adding it to the salad. This will mellow out its flavor.
- Customize Your Add-ins: Feel free to add other Italian-inspired ingredients such as artichoke hearts, roasted red peppers, or even a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ese.
- Let it Marinate: If you have time, let the salad marinate in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ving. This will allow the flavors to meld together.
Storage Instructions
This Italian Tuna Salad can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2-3 days. Be aware that the vegetables may soften slightly over time. It is not recommended to freeze this salad, as the texture of the tuna and vegetables will be negatively affected.

FAQ
Can I use a different type of tuna?
Yes, you can use any type of canned tuna you prefer. Albacore tuna is a popular choice for its firm texture and mild flavor. Yellowfin tuna is another good option. If you prefer a stronger flavor, you can use skipjack tuna.
Can I make this ahead of time?
Yes, this salad can be made ahead of time. In fact, it often tastes even better after it has had a chance to marinate in the refrigerator for a few hours. Just be sure to store it in an airtight container.
Can I add mayonnaise?
While this recipe is designed to be mayonnaise-free, you can certainly add a small amount of mayonnaise if you prefer a creamier texture. Start with a tablespoon or two and add more to taste.
What can I serve this with?
This Italian Tuna Salad is incredibly versatile. It can be served on its own, on crackers, in sandwiches, over a bed of greens, or as a topping for bruschetta.
I don’t have fresh herbs. Can I use dried?
While fresh herbs are ideal, you can substitute dried herbs if necessary. Use about 1 teaspoon of dried parsley and 1/2 teaspoon of dried basil.
